Understanding the Core Gameplay
At its heart, the chicken road game is a game of probability and calculated risk. Players begin with an initial bet and observe a chicken traversing a winding road. Each step the chicken takes increases the multiplier associated with the current bet. However, scattered along the road are hazards – often depicted as obstacles – that instantly terminate the game and reset the multiplier to zero. The fundamental decision, and the skill element involved, is knowing when to “cash out” and secure the accumulated winnings before encountering these hazards. The longer a player waits, the higher the potential payout, but the greater the risk of losing everything. This strategic timing is the central challenge.

Bankroll Management Strategies
Effective bankroll management is paramount in any gambling endeavor, and the chicken road game is no exception. A common strategy involves setting a predetermined loss limit and adhering to it rigorously. This prevents players from chasing losses and potentially depleting their funds. Equally important is establishing a target profit goal. Once this goal is achieved, it’s often wise to stop playing and secure the winnings. Another technique involves implementing a progressive betting system, where the bet size is incrementally increased or decreased based on previous outcomes. However, it’s important to note that no betting system can guarantee success, and it’s essential to approach the game with realistic expectations.
Understanding the Random Number Generator (RNG)
Like many online games, the chicken road game relies on a Random Number Generator (RNG) to determine the outcome of each round. The RNG is a complex algorithm designed to produce a truly random sequence of numbers, ensuring that each game is independent and fair. It’s extremely important to choose platforms that use rigorously tested and certified RNGs, ensuring that the game isn’t rigged or manipulated. Reputable gaming providers will often publicly disclose the certifications of their RNGs, offering players transparency and peace of mind. Understanding that the RNG operates independently of previous results can help players avoid falling into the trap of believing in “hot” or “cold” streaks.

Recognizing Patterns (and Their Limitations)
Experienced players sometimes attempt to identify patterns in the sequence of hazards, hoping to predict when it’s safe to continue playing. However, due to the nature of the RNG, true patterns are unlikely to exist. Any perceived patterns are often the result of cognitive biases, where players selectively remember and interpret events to confirm their existing beliefs. While observing the game can be helpful, it is crucial to avoid attributing significance to random occurrences. It’s also important to acknowledge that the RNG is constantly resetting, meaning that past performance doesn’t guarantee future results. This means that no streak will last forever, and the odds are always evolving.

The Psychological Aspects of the Game
The appeal of the chicken road game isn’t solely based on its mathematical probabilities; it’s also deeply rooted in human psychology. The anticipation of a win, the thrill of watching the multiplier increase, and the suspense of narrowly avoiding hazards all contribute to the game’s addictive nature. This is compounded by the ‘near miss’ phenomenon, where a player almost reaches a higher multiplier before encountering a hazard, reinforcing the belief that a big win is just around the corner. Recognizing these psychological factors is crucial for maintaining control and avoiding compulsive gambling behaviors. It is essential to approach this game with a mindful attitude and a healthy perspective on risk and reward.
- The “Sunk Cost Fallacy” – Continuing to play to try and recover previous losses, even when logic dictates stopping.
- “Illusory Control” – Believing you have more influence over the outcome than you actually do.
- “Confirmation Bias” – Focusing on wins while downplaying losses.
